What is CVE-2019-1714?
CVE-2019-1714 is a medium-severity vulnerability in Cisco Adaptive Security Appliance (Asa) Software, classified under CWE-255. CVSS score: 5.8/10. Published 2019-05-03.
How severe is CVE-2019-1714?
Medium severity. CVSS v3 base score is 5.8 out of 10.
